# Docker CI/CD Optimization: Phase 2-3 Implementation Complete
**Date:** February 4, 2026
**Phase:** 2-3 (Integration Workflow Migration)
**Status:** ✅ Complete - Ready for Testing
---
## Executive Summary
Successfully migrated 4 integration test workflows to use the registry image from `docker-build.yml` instead of building their own images. This eliminates **~40 minutes of redundant build time per PR**.
### Workflows Migrated
1.`.github/workflows/crowdsec-integration.yml`
2.`.github/workflows/cerberus-integration.yml`
3.`.github/workflows/waf-integration.yml`
4.`.github/workflows/rate-limit-integration.yml`

## Implementation Details
### Changes Applied (Per Section 4.2 of Spec)
#### 1. **Trigger Mechanism** ✅
- **Added:** `workflow_run` trigger waiting for "Docker Build, Publish & Test"
- **Added:** Explicit branch filters: `[main, development, 'feature/**']`
- **Added:** `workflow_dispatch` for manual testing with optional tag input
- **Removed:** Direct `push` and `pull_request` triggers
**Before:**
```yaml
on:
push:
branches: [ main, development, 'feature/**' ]
pull_request:
branches: [ main, development ]
```
**After:**
```yaml
on:
workflow_run:
workflows: ["Docker Build, Publish & Test"]
types: [completed]
branches: [main, development, 'feature/**']
workflow_dispatch:
inputs:
image_tag:
description: 'Docker image tag to test'
required: false
```
#### 2. **Conditional Execution** ✅
- **Added:** Job-level conditional: only run if docker-build.yml succeeded
- **Added:** Support for manual dispatch override
```yaml
if: ${{ github.event.workflow_run.conclusion == 'success' || github.event_name == 'workflow_dispatch' }}
```
#### 3. **Concurrency Controls** ✅
- **Added:** Concurrency groups using branch + SHA
- **Added:** `cancel-in-progress: true` to prevent race conditions
- **Handles:** PR updates mid-test (old runs auto-canceled)
```yaml
concurrency:
group: ${{ github.workflow }}-${{ github.event.workflow_run.head_branch || github.ref }}-${{ github.event.workflow_run.head_sha || github.sha }}
cancel-in-progress: true
```
#### 4. **Image Tag Determination** ✅
- **Uses:** Native `github.event.workflow_run.pull_requests` array (NO API calls)
- **Handles:** PR events → `pr-{number}-{sha}`
- **Handles:** Branch push events → `{sanitized-branch}-{sha}`
- **Applies:** Tag sanitization (lowercase, replace `/` with `-`, remove special chars)
- **Validates:** PR number extraction with comprehensive error handling
**PR Tag Example:**
```
PR #123 with commit abc1234 → pr-123-abc1234
```
**Branch Tag Example:**
```
feature/Add_New-Feature with commit def5678 → feature-add-new-feature-def5678
```
#### 5. **Registry Pull with Retry** ✅
- **Uses:** `nick-fields/retry@v3` action
- **Configuration:**
- Timeout: 5 minutes
- Max attempts: 3
- Retry wait: 10 seconds
- **Pulls from:** `ghcr.io/wikid82/charon:{tag}`
- **Tags as:** `charon:local` for test scripts
```yaml
- name: Pull Docker image from registry
id: pull_image
uses: nick-fields/retry@v3
with:
timeout_minutes: 5
max_attempts: 3
retry_wait_seconds: 10
command: |
IMAGE_NAME="ghcr.io/${{ github.repository_owner }}/charon:${{ steps.image.outputs.tag }}"
docker pull "$IMAGE_NAME"
docker tag "$IMAGE_NAME" charon:local
```
#### 6. **Dual-Source Fallback Strategy** ✅
- **Primary:** Registry pull (fast, network-optimized)
- **Fallback:** Artifact download (if registry fails)
- **Handles:** Both PR and branch artifacts
- **Logs:** Which source was used for troubleshooting
**Fallback Logic:**
```yaml
- name: Fallback to artifact download
if: steps.pull_image.outcome == 'failure'
run: |
# Determine artifact name (pr-image-{N} or push-image)
gh run download ${{ github.event.workflow_run.id }} --name "$ARTIFACT_NAME"
docker load < /tmp/docker-image/charon-image.tar
docker tag $(docker images --format "{{.Repository}}:{{.Tag}}" | head -1) charon:local
```
#### 7. **Image Freshness Validation** ✅
- **Checks:** Image label SHA matches expected commit SHA
- **Warns:** If mismatch detected (stale image)
- **Logs:** Both expected and actual SHA for debugging
```yaml
- name: Validate image SHA
run: |
LABEL_SHA=$(docker inspect charon:local --format '{{index .Config.Labels "org.opencontainers.image.revision"}}' | cut -c1-7)
if [[ "$LABEL_SHA" != "$SHA" ]]; then
echo "⚠️ WARNING: Image SHA mismatch!"
fi
```
#### 8. **Build Steps Removed** ✅
- **Removed:** `docker/setup-buildx-action` step
- **Removed:** `docker build` command (~10 minutes per workflow)
- **Kept:** All test execution logic unchanged
- **Result:** ~40 minutes saved per PR (4 workflows × 10 min each)

## Rollback Plan
If issues are detected:
### Partial Rollback (Single Workflow)
```bash
# Restore specific workflow from git history
git checkout HEAD~1 -- .github/workflows/crowdsec-integration.yml
git commit -m "Rollback: crowdsec-integration to pre-migration state"
git push
```
### Full Rollback (All Workflows)
```bash
# Create rollback branch
git checkout -b rollback/integration-workflows
# Revert migration commit
git revert HEAD --no-edit
# Push to main
git push origin rollback/integration-workflows:main
```
**Time to rollback:** ~5 minutes per workflow

## Expected Benefits
### Build Time Reduction
| Metric | Before | After | Improvement |
|--------|--------|-------|-------------|
| Builds per PR | 5x (1 main + 4 integration) | 1x (main only) | **5x reduction** |
| Build time per workflow | ~10 min | 0 min (pull only) | **100% saved** |
| Total redundant time | ~40 min | 0 min | **40 min saved** |
| CI resource usage | 5x parallel builds | 1 build + 4 pulls | **80% reduction** |
### Consistency Improvements
- ✅ All tests use **identical image** (no "works on my build" issues)
- ✅ Tests always use **latest successful build** (no stale code)
- ✅ Race conditions prevented via **immutable tags with SHA**
- ✅ Build failures isolated to **docker-build.yml** (easier debugging)

## Known Limitations
1. **Requires docker-build.yml to succeed first**
- Integration tests won't run if build fails
- This is intentional (fail fast)
2. **Manual dispatch requires knowing image tag**
- Use `latest` for quick testing
- Use `pr-{N}-{sha}` for specific PR testing
3. **Registry must be accessible**
- If GHCR is down, workflows fall back to artifacts
- Artifact fallback adds ~30 seconds
